Stephanie had worn a T-shirt bearing the slogan 'Nobody knows I'm a lesbian' to school on several occasions without concerns being raised by staff or fellow students. But she said things changed when she wore it on school photo day, sparking concern among Year 12 co-ordinators. She was quickly asked to take the T-shirt off. The incident triggered a protest by other Year 12 students, who turned up at school wearing T-shirts with similar slogans. They included 'Nobody knows I am bulimic', 'Nobody knows I'm pregnant' and 'Nobody knows I'm on steroids'. The students said they found the request to Stephanie discriminatory and an attack on free speech.
